Презентация по теме "Основы языка Паскаль"
презентация к уроку информатики и икт (9 класс) на тему
Презентация к уроку из элективного курса "Программирование" для учащихся 9 класса по теме "Основы языка Паскаль". Задача учителя познакомить учащихся со структурой программы на языке Паскаль, познакомить с особенностями языка Паскаль, познакомить с правилами оформления программы, а также с различными типами данных языка Паскаль. Предполгается, что учащиеся знакомы с сновными алгоритмическими структурами.
Скачать:
Вложение | Размер |
---|---|
osnovnye_ponyatiya_yazyka_paskal.ppsx | 142.08 КБ |
Предварительный просмотр:
Подписи к слайдам:
Заполни блок-схему Это Правильный шестиугольник Повтори 6 [ вперед 40 направо 60 ] конец ??? конец ??? Вперед 40 ???
Структура программы ЛогоМиры Это <Имя программы> <Тело программы> Конец Паскаль Program <Имя программы> ; Var <Раздел описаний> Begin <Тело программы> End .
Основные правила Дробная и целая часть отделяется символом "." Например, 0.002, 3.0, 2.5 Текст и символы заключаются в кавычки. Например, "Пример " Оператор присваивания имеет вид ":=", например, I := I + 1 {увеличить на 1 } Примечание заключается в {} .
Типы данных ПЕРЕМЕННЫЕ КОНСТАНТЫ КОНСТАНТЫ ЛИТЕРАЛЫ ИМЕННЫЕ КОНСТАНТЫ ЛОГИЧЕСКИЕ СИМВОЛЬНЫЕ ЦЕЛЫЕ ВЕЩЕСТВЕННЫЕ
Стандартные константы P = 3.14 {стандартная константа Pi }; Ci = 1000; {число} ch1 = '!'; {знак} Cl = 'Это константа'; {текст}. диаграмма
Логический тип данных boolean - логический тип данных . Принимает 2 значения : true - истина и false - ложь. Операции : Логическое и - and ; Логическое или - or ; Логическое отрицание – not . диаграмма
Символьный тип данных char - символьный тип данных Применяются 2 функции: 1) Chr - выводит на экран символ по порядковому номеру. 2) Ord - определяет порядковый номер символа. Операции отношения: >; <; =; <> диаграмма
Целый тип данных I nteger , byte , word – целый тип данных I nteger -> диапозон от -32 000 до 32 000 byte -> диапазон от 0 до 255. word -> диапазон от 0 до 65000. диаграмма
Вывод информации write и writeln Пример: write (I*5 + 9 * sin ( a )); {выведет на экран значения этого выражения} writeln (I, 5, 'ABC'); {Выведет каждое значение с новой строки}
Ввод информации read и readln Пример: read ( a ); { не переводит курсор на следующую строку} readln ( a ); { переводит курсор на следующую строку}
Подведем итоги Read Real Целые числа от -32000 до 32000 Логические данные Or, not, and Конец True Вывод данных Определяет порядковый номер символа Begin End Ввод данных в одну строку Integer Boolean Вещественный тип данных Логические операции Истинное значение логической операции Writeln Ord Начало тела программы
Найди соответствующее значение ‘ Введи значение ’ 45 -312 ‘ Доброе утро! ’ 0 7.34 3.14 true Char Integer Const Boolean Real
Домашнее задание Нарисовать блок-схему алгоритма вычисления площади прямоугольного треугольника, если его катета равны 8 см и 32 см.
По теме: методические разработки, презентации и конспекты
«Алфавит и структура языка «Паскаль». Структура программы на языке «Паскаль». Типы переменных. Арифметические выражения. Стандартные функции».
Сформировать основные приемы работы со средой программирования TURBO Pascal.Изучить основные типы переменных и научиться записывать выражения с использованием встроенных функций и арифметических опера...
Презентация на тему "Язык Паскаль"
Презентация к уроку из элективного курса "Программирование" для учащихся 9 классов на тему "Язык Паскаль (разветвляющий и циклический алгоритмы)". В данной презентации представлена структура алгоритми...
Урок и презентация по теме Язык программирования Паскаль
Конспект урока + Презентация...
Одномерные массивы на языке Паскаль. Вычисление суммы элементов одномерного массива на языке Паскаль
Данная разработка может быть использована в виде опорного материала для работы на уроке по изучению темы указанной ниже. Учебник: Информатика. Учебник для 9 класса. Босова Л.Л., Босова А.Ю....
Возникновение и назначение языка Паскаль. Структура программы на языке Паскаль. Операторы ввода, вывода, присваивания
Возникновение и назначение языка Паскаль. Структура программы на языке Паскаль. Операторы ввода, вывода, присваивания...
Паскаль.Основы языка Паскаль.
Основы языка Паскаль....